Historical Foundations: From Mechanical to Digital Reels

The journey of reel mechanics began in the early 20th century with mechanical fruit machines, where physical reels spun to produce random outcomes. These relied on intricate gear systems, with each reel holding symbols aligned to determine payouts. The advent of electronic gaming in the late 20th century transitioned machines from physical to virtual reels, enabling more complex configurations and game dynamics.

Today, the fundamental concept remains: spinning reels generate random results, but the underlying technology has evolved significantly, hinging on sophisticated software algorithms that ensure fairness and variability. Modern games now blend traditional aesthetics with high-resolution graphics, animated features, and dynamic soundscapes, all driven by the underlying reel mechanics.

Advances in Reel Design and Functionality

Feature Description Impact on Gameplay
Number of Reels Variations ranging from 3 to 7 or more, including non-standard formats like 5×3 grids or vertical columns. Provides diversity in game structure, influencing payout possibilities and thematic depth.
Reel Symbols Traditional fruit symbols, thematic icons, or dynamic imagery enabled by digital graphics. Enhances visual appeal and thematic storytelling.
Paylines Multiple fixed or adjustable lines that determine winning combinations; some games feature ‘ways to win.’ Allows for complex betting strategies and increased payout opportunities.
Reel Stop Mechanics In digital slots, reels are virtually spun and stop instantly; some games incorporate ‘reel hold’ or ‘stop’ features. Introduces elements of player control and skill into otherwise chance-driven mechanics.
Special Reel Features Includes wild symbols, expanding reels, cascading symbols, or reel modifications triggered by bonus features. Creates layered gameplay experiences and potential for larger payouts.

Technological Innovations Shaping Reel Action

Recent innovations include:

  • Quantum Random Number Generators (QRNG): Ensuring fairness with high-grade entropy sources, making reel outcomes unpredictably random.
  • Reel Animations and Effects: Enhancing the visual thrill during spins and wins, often synchronized with sound effects.
  • Reel Modifiers and Player Control: Features like ‘reel hold’ or ‘re-spins’ provide partial player influence, blending luck and skill.
